Comprehending Your Yard's Watering Needs
Exactly how do you determine your grass's watering demands? Begin by observing your lawn's color and texture. It's time to water if it looks dull or starts to wilt. You ought to additionally think about the sort of turf you have; some varieties call for even more moisture than others. Keeping track of rains is vital, as well. If it hasn't rained much in the recently, your lawn most likely demands supplementary watering.
Push a screwdriver into the dirt; if it's hard to penetrate, your yard is dry and requires water. By maintaining an eye on these factors, you can guarantee your yard gets the ideal quantity of water without exaggerating it - Drip Foundation.

Typical Installation Blunders to Avoid
When installing your automatic sprinkler, forgeting crucial information can result in costly mistakes that influence its performance. One typical error is improper spacing in between lawn sprinkler heads. If they're as well far apart, some locations might dry out, while overlapping coverage can cause water waste.
Another blunder is disregarding to make up your soil type. Various soils absorb water at differing prices, so change your system accordingly. In addition, stopping working to check for below ground energies before excavating can trigger serious damages and safety and security hazards.
Do not forget the design of your yard. Installing heads also near to wall surfaces or fencings can obstruct water flow and hinder coverage. Confirm you have the correct stress setups. Expensive pressure can harm your system, while too reduced can leave your plants thirsty. By preventing these common risks, you'll set your sprinkler system up for success.
Seasonal Maintenance Tips for Your Lawn Sprinkler
To keep your automatic sprinkler running successfully throughout the year, it's necessary to perform seasonal upkeep. In the springtime, examine your system for any kind of damages triggered by wintertime weather. Look for damaged heads, leakages, and verify your timer is working appropriately. Readjust your sprinkler heads to prevent sprinkling driveways or pathways.
Throughout the summer season, monitor your system's performance. Confirm the protection is appropriate, and make changes as essential. It's also a good idea to clean the filters and nozzles to avoid blockages.
As autumn strategies, prepare your system for winter months. Drain pipes the pipelines to protect against cold and consider using an air compressor for complete drainage. Finally, in winter, take the time to review your system's layout and make notes for any type of enhancements you would love to carry out in the springtime. Regular address seasonal maintenance will expand the life of your automatic sprinkler and improve its effectiveness.

Often Asked Concerns
How Frequently Should I Check My Sprinkler System for Leaks?
You ought to examine your sprinkler system for leakages at the very least as soon as a month. Regular inspections help you find issues early, making sure reliable procedure and protecting against water waste, conserving you cash on your water costs with time.
Can I Mount an Automatic Sprinkler Myself, or Should I Work with a Specialist?
You can mount an automatic sprinkler on your own if you fit with DIY jobs, however working with an expert warranties appropriate configuration and efficiency. Consider your skills and time versus the benefits of expert setup prior to making a decision.
What Winterization Steps Should I Consider My Lawn Sprinkler?
To anchor winterize your lawn sprinkler, you'll require to drain the pipes, blow out the lines with pressed air, and shield subjected components. This avoids freezing damages and assurances your system's ready for springtime.
